I was about 45 years old and still suffering from the painful abuse I
experienced as a child when I felt an unquestionable urge to confront
my dad. God was showing me that facing my abuser was the only way to
break the cycle of fear in my life.
It was extremely hard for me to do because I knew I would experience
his anger again, and I did. But I also accomplished what God was leading
me to do. And it helped me break free.

Christlike, Walking the Walk by Dr. Brian Campbell
Christlike, Walking the Walk
Authored by Dr. Brian Campbell, Assisted by Rev. Jim Angelakos, Forward by Rev. Dwight BainWhat does a mentally healthy Christian look like? How does s/he think, react emotionally, and behave? Christian psychologist, Dr. Brian Campbell, delves deeply into the scriptures to give you a unique insight into the mind of a mentally healthy Christian, while at the same time showing you how the truths contained in God's word can help set you free from the tyrrany of false beliefs and lies prevalent in our culture.
